what type of solar panel is best

When choosing the best solar panel for your home, efficiency and durability matter most. Monocrystalline panels lead the market with the highest efficiency rates, typically between 18-22%. They perform well in low-light conditions and take up less space, making them ideal for smaller roofs. Their sleek black design also blends better with most roofing styles.

Polycrystalline panels are a budget-friendly option, with efficiency rates around 15-17%. They require more space and perform slightly worse in high temperatures, but their lower cost makes them a practical choice for larger properties. Thin-film panels are the least efficient but offer flexibility and lightweight installation, best suited for commercial or unconventional setups. Your decision should balance cost, space, and energy needs.
